UV Protection Is the Part That Is Not Optional
Everything else on this page is comfort. UV protection is eye health, and it is the one specification worth verifying rather than assuming.
Dark lenses without UV filtering are actively worse than no sunglasses, because the darkness causes pupils to dilate and admit more UV than they would otherwise.
Look for a stated UV400 rating or equivalent language confirming the lenses block the full UV range. Price does not indicate this, and inexpensive sunglasses frequently do meet the standard.
Altitude increases UV exposure meaningfully, and snow and water reflect it, which makes this more important on exactly the hikes where people bring their worst sunglasses.
Fit Cannot Be Judged From a Listing
More sunglasses get abandoned over fit than over optics, and it is the one thing a product page cannot tell you.
Frames too wide slide down when you sweat. Frames too narrow press on the temples and produce a headache over a long day, which is a poor trade for glare reduction.
Nose bridge shape matters more than width for most people. A bridge that does not match your nose puts the entire weight on two small points, and adjustable nose pads solve it where fixed ones cannot.
Lens height relative to your cheekbones decides whether they rest on your face when you smile or look down, which is both uncomfortable and a reliable way to smear a lens.
None of that is knowable before wearing them, which is the honest argument for buying inexpensively first and learning what your face needs. Mine fit fine, and that was luck rather than research.
Looking After Them
Lens damage is what ends most pairs, and almost all of it is avoidable.
Never wipe a dry lens with a shirt. Dust on the surface acts as an abrasive and drags across the coating, which is how lenses acquire the fine scratches that scatter light.
Rinse first where you can, then dry with a microfiber cloth. On trail that frequently is not possible, and the better option is leaving a smudge until you can clean it properly.
Store them in a case rather than loose in a pack. Sunglasses at the bottom of a bag under a water bottle do not survive long.
Sunscreen is the specific enemy, since it transfers from your face to the lens and is genuinely difficult to remove without damaging coatings. Applying sunscreen before putting sunglasses on, and letting it absorb, reduces it considerably.
What to Look For
Stated UV protection
The only non-negotiable specification. Verify it rather than inferring it from darkness or price.
Ventilation
The fix for fogging, and the feature most missing from cheap pairs.
Lens category
How dark they actually are. Too dark is a real problem on shaded trail and rarely considered at purchase.
Retention
Grippy nose pads and temple tips, or a retainer cord. Sunglasses that slide when you sweat get pushed onto your head and then lost.
Common Mistakes to Avoid
Buying the darkest lens available
It feels like more protection and it is not, and it makes shaded sections genuinely harder to see in.
Assuming price equals UV protection
They are unrelated. Check the specification.
Ignoring ventilation
Fogging on a climb is the complaint that recurs, and it is designed out rather than fixed later.
No retainer

Hiking Sunglasses FAQ
Do I need hiking-specific sunglasses?
Not necessarily. Mine are unbranded and have handled Arizona hiking for a couple of years. What hiking-specific frames add is ventilation and retention, which address the two problems that actually recur.
Why do my sunglasses fog?
Warm moist air from your face meeting a cooler lens, worst when you are working hard on a climb. Ventilated frames reduce it considerably; unvented ones like mine do not.
Can sunglasses be too dark?
Yes, and it is the complaint I have about mine. Too dark is fine in open sun and a genuine problem entering shade or trees, which on trail happens constantly.
Is polarization necessary?
Situational. It cuts glare off water, wet rock, and snow, and it makes some phone screens harder to read. I do not know whether mine are polarized, which is probably true of most people with inexpensive pairs.
What UV rating do I need?
Full UV protection, commonly labeled UV400. This is the one specification not to compromise, since dark lenses without it dilate your pupils and admit more UV than bare eyes would.
Are expensive sunglasses better?
For ventilation, lens quality, and durability, often. For UV protection specifically, no, and cheap pairs meeting the standard protect your eyes just as well.
What about photochromic lenses?
They handle changing light well, which suits long days moving between sun and shade. They cost more, transition slowly, and many do not activate behind a windscreen.
How do I stop losing them?
A retainer cord, and grippy nose pads so they do not slide when you sweat. Pushing them onto your head on a climb is how most pairs disappear.
